Web23 Feb 2024 · SPRINT PNS has been tested on one of the trickiest pain conditions to treat: postamputation pain. A double-blind randomized control study found 58% of patients receiving SPRINT PNS stimulation experienced 50% or greater reduction in postamputation pain compared to 14% in the placebo group, which had no stimulation from their device [5]. The implantation is … See more WebThe SPRINT PNS system provides sustained pain relief, even after removal, likely due to modulation of central sensitization. It is theorized that PNS modulates nociceptive input by stimulating non-nociceptive fibers, preventing the release of nociceptive neurotransmitters. PNS can modulate the perception of pain, allowing for prolonged pain relief.
